The Prosecutor-General of Qena’s Prosecution ordered the renewal of detention for eleven MB leaders today. Dr. Mahmoud Hussein,  a member of the Guidance Bureau was at the top of the list. They will remain in custody a further fifteen days where investigations are pending as stated in report No. 4016 of 2009-Naga Hammadi Administration.
 
The rest of  the detainees are:

- Hammam Ali Yusuf (Suhag)
- Dr. Mohamed Kamal (Prof. of E.N.T Assiut University)
- Dr. Ali Ezzeddin Sabet (Prof of Ophthalmology, Assiut University)
- Seif Eldin Maghreb (Qena)
- Ammar Hassan Hanafy (Inspector at antiques of Luxor)
- Khalaf Allah Bahnasawy (Employee in the Ministry of Education)
- Abdullah Makhlouf (Employee in Kima Factory in Aswan)
- Sayed Abdullah (Employee at Al-Dawa Schools in Suhag)
- Gamal Ali Selim
- Dr. Khaled El-Sayeh

The State Security Services arrested the group on the 19th June 2009, while they were in the hospitality of Dr. Khaled El-Sayeh in Naga Hammadi.
